Ontario Immigrant Nominee Program (OINP)
A key area of focus for Business & Work Visa Lawyers in Barrie is the Ontario Immigrant Nominee Program (OINP). This program allows Ontario to nominate foreign workers, international students, and others who have the right skills and experience for permanent residence. Lawyers assist with various streams relevant to the Barrie region:
- Employer Job Offer Streams: Helping local employers validate job offers for foreign workers in foreign worker, international student, or in-demand skills streams.
- Regional Immigration Pilot: While pilots change, lawyers stay updated on regional initiatives that may benefit smaller communities or specific regions like Simcoe County.
- Entrepreneur Stream: Advising foreign investors on the requirements to establish a new business or purchase an existing one in Barrie, including net worth audits and performance agreements.
Labour Market Impact Assessments (LMIA)
For many employers in Barrie, hiring a temporary foreign worker involves the Labour Market Impact Assessment (LMIA) process. This is a document that an employer in Canada may need to get before hiring a foreign worker. A positive LMIA will show that there is a need for a foreign worker to fill the job and that no Canadian worker is available to do the job. Business & Work Visa Lawyers guide employers through the rigorous advertising requirements and application to Employment and Social Development Canada (ESDC). They help draft the required transition plans, ensuring that the employer demonstrates a commitment to training Canadians or permanent residents in the long term.
Work Permits and Visa Categories
There are numerous types of work permits, and selecting the wrong one can lead to delays or refusals. Lawyers in Barrie advise on the distinctions between:
- Open Work Permits: Allowing foreign nationals to work for any employer in Canada (with some exceptions).
- Employer-Specific Work Permits: Tying the worker to a specific employer and location (e.g., working specifically in Barrie).
- Post-Graduation Work Permits (PGWP): Assisting international graduates from institutions like Georgian College in securing permits to gain Canadian work experience.
Intra-Company Transfers and Trade Agreements
Multinational companies with branches in Barrie often need to transfer key personnel from abroad. Lawyers facilitate Intra-Company Transferees (ICT) under the International Mobility Program. This category is exempt from the LMIA requirement, making it a faster route for executives, senior managers, and workers with specialized knowledge. Additionally, lawyers leverage international trade agreements such as CUSMA (formerly NAFTA) and CETA to secure work permits for eligible professionals and investors without the need for extensive labour market testing.
Employer Compliance and Inspections
The government of Canada takes the protection of foreign workers seriously. Employers who hire foreign nationals are subject to compliance inspections to ensure they are meeting the conditions set out in the job offer and the LMIA (if applicable). Business & Work Visa Lawyers in Barrie provide compliance audits for businesses to ensure they are adhering to wage, occupation, and working condition requirements. Legal representation during a government inspection is critical to avoid findings of non-compliance, which can result in monetary penalties and bans from using the immigration program in the future.
